Silver contact is a key component for circuit opening and closing in electronic and electrical equipment. It is usually composed of a connector and a contact; the radius of the contact is greater than the radius of the connector, and the center of the end face of the contact protrudes outward to form a convex surface. The convex surface is covered with a silver coating, and the edge is also provided with a convex edge, which is slightly higher than the convex surface. This design not only ensures the stability of the Silver Alloy Rivet but also effectively avoids the occurrence of poor contact or broken circuits.

How to distinguish the material of the silver contact: copper or silver?


In the market, due to the special needs of some switching electrical products, there are many manufacturers of electrical contacts. However, there are also some illegal businessmen to seek more interests, with cheap copper contacts as silver contacts. For the average consumer, it is difficult to tell the difference between silver contacts and copper contacts.


In fact, through some simple methods, we can identify the contact material:


Appearance identification:

Copper The color is dark red, the texture is soft, and the surface is smooth.
Brass Yellowish color, hard texture, surface may have a metallic luster.
Silver contacts Sterling silver contacts are usually silver-white, smooth, and metallic. Silver alloy contacts may be slightly dull and hard in texture.

Hardness test:
Sterling silver is soft and can be gently scratched with your fingernail to leave a mark.
Silver alloy or Solid Copper Contacts are harder and harder to scratch with nails.

Application and advantages of silver contact


Fixed Silver Contacts are widely used in electronic and electrical equipment, especially in the opening and closing of the circuit, for the key parts of the separation and contact with each other. Since metal conductors are prone to instantaneous heating and sparks at the moment of contact, this leads to easy oxidation and electrolysis of the contact points during high-frequency use. Therefore, silver contacts are usually made of both copper and silver materials to improve their durability and electrical conductivity.

 

Application of silver contacts

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

 

High electrical conductivity Silver has extremely high electrical conductivity and is an ideal contact material.
Antioxidant properties Silver's antioxidant properties are better than other metals, and it can maintain good electrical conductivity even in the case of frequent lightning.
Durability Spring Electrical Contacts are usually designed with a multi-layer structure, with an internal copper substrate and a silver-plated outer layer to ensure strength and reduce costs.
